A stunning re-creation of the city of Midgar and many other areas from the PSX game Final Fantasy VII. Includes many custom player models and vehicles for FFA, TFFA, duel, and power duel game types. Areas include the battle square, the chocobo ranch, the high wind, and the highway, ShinRA HQ, and Sector 7 slums. New characters include the Turks, Tifa, Yuffie, Sephiroth, and the ShinRA grunt. It is for Jedi Academy by Raven games, and requires the official 1.01 update patch in order to work. You must install update patch v1.01 to play the game.

This package includes a vehicle extensions mod which increases the allowed vehicles from 12 to 64. Installation and uninstallation instructions can be found in the readme file. Version 3 includes the Highwind, ShinraHQ, Chocobo Ranch, and Highway.
